Current Project:
Bitter Renter, the no-nonsense guide for first-time renters in NYC.

After my last big project it took me a few weeks before I was ready to take on anything else. And that was new to me. I typically move on pretty quickly but for some reason I just couldn’t fully start my next project. Last week I discovered why. I can’t start without a fully formalized vision and clear strategy (obviously *facepalm*).

For Bitter Renter I already knew “why” I wanted to create it but I couldn’t settle on “how” I could make it stand out. Last week I finally nailed the strategy along with a pretty sweet flow chart and suddenly, I had my drive back.

From whiteboard to Sketch.

Depending on the task at hand, I typically enjoy working on my whiteboard first then digitizing the work later.

Once I got the kinks worked out of the entire flow, I spent a little time thinking about content since it’s a key component. I haven’t finalized any copy but I have a general idea of what it will say.

Since I also work full-time, I waited till the weekend to start doing the first mockups in sketch. I always tackle the logo and homepage first because for me it sets the tone for the entire project going forward. Here are some preview shots of where I’m at.

Pending design previews.

Type is always the hardest task for me but I think I’m finally set on Poppins for the headlines and Source Sans Pro for the body copy.

I’m pretty happy with the progress thus far and I’m hoping to finish designing the entire site by the weekend.
